Elasticache Redis配置

时间:2015-02-05 17:46:33

标签: redis amazon-elasticache

我很困惑。 AWS对我这样做。 Reams and reams of documentation,我找不到任何能以简单方式告诉我简单内容的东西。

我们正在考虑将Redlastic的Elasticcache用于我们的应用程序。我们需要做好准备,以高容量扩展在Dynamo中无法正常工作的一些事情。

所以我建立了一个Redis复制组。它创建了两个Cache Clusters。我可以连接到为复制组定义的端点。我可以写,我可以读取数据。我已经想出如何从我的桌面连接到它(在stackoverflow中的其他地方另一个很好的帖子。)

但我不太确定我拥有什么。我假设缓存集群是彼此的复制品。我假设当我写入主端点时,两个集群都会使用完全相同的数据进行更新。我假设当我从该端点读取时,它根据性能,连接数,队列大小确定要从哪个端口检索,然后调用该副本。

但是,我也可以创建“只读副本”。这是否意味着我只是添加更多缓存集群?我添加了一个,看起来与已经创建的完全相同。

1 个答案:

答案 0 :(得分:1)

因此,似乎创建了两个节点,一个是只读副本,一个是主要节点。重新启动主服务器会导致完全数据丢失。这很有意思,因为我认为它们应该故障转移到其余节点之一。

还有更多工作要做。